Well….That was interesting!

Matt here, I’m back from an unexpected New Year’s party at the local hospital.  I went to bed early on New Year’s Eve, missing the big event for the first time in my life.  I hadn’t felt well all day, so I kept my celebrations pretty tame (DVD and popcorn, pretty much like every other year.)  I slept fine that night and woke up normally.  About 8 AM, I was struck by some pretty severe pain.  What was odd is it wasn’t quite in my chest, nor in my abdomen.  It was kind of “in between.”  A quick call to the doctor was all my wife needed to order me into the car.  We were going to the ER!

I won’t bore you with the details but 52 hours and 918 needle pokes later we are home.  All they could conclude was that something had happened to my spleen (an oft-neglected, “minor” organ.)  Apparently, mine was tired of being ignored and decided to “infarct” (a word that demands careful spelling.)  They really don’t know what happened or why, which is a little disappointing given all of the blood I gave them.  They seem content to conclude that is was a fluke.   We will follow up later with more tests (involving more blood, I am certain.)

Since I have been home, I’ve felt overwhelmed with gratitude for all of my blessings.  First of all, Thank You to everyone who wrote to me on Facebook saying they were praying.  I felt your prayers (in-between needle pokes.)  Second, thank you to my family for calling and visiting and in general making a fuss.  It was unnecessary but, I must say, felt really good.  Third, Thank You to Lee, who was by my side the entire time, making sure the nurses did what they were supposed to do.
